Title: Experimental and numerical study of the laser transmission welding between PA6/sepiolite nanocomposites and PLA

Abstract: PA6/sepiolite nanocomposites have been manufactured at different wt% sepiolite loading and a fixed minimum load of a IR absorber additive (CAA). Nanocomposites were characterised and welded with PLA specimens through transmission laser welding technology (TLWT). Resulting welded specimens were also characterised. Experimental data obtained from the characterisations were introduced and processed in a Computer-Aided Engineering (CAE) software to obtain a suitable fracture model based on cohesive zone model (CZM) and capable of predicting the behaviour of the nanocomposite/PLA welds against shear forces. A correlation analysis was performed to assess the goodness of fit between the experimental and simulation data.
